Our Z's are great and fast, but the heat soak issue the Z06 was suffering from seems to be solved, and so I expect the ZL1 1LE will not face that problem - that said it will have similar suspension set up (improved from what we have with easier adj.), similar or less weight, more aero, more rear tire, and a lot of extra power and chassis is stiffer. So each of those factors will add to additional performance and will make it the king of the hill for the Camaro on the track.

Now ad mods to the Z/28 motor and go to 550 rwhp and you are right back on top of it. But stock for stock on paper the Zl1 1LE should be the faster car on the track, regardless of session time. But time will tell, you could be right.
